To create the perfect Mini Veggie Chili Mac Cups, you’ll need a selection of key ingredients that not only enhance the flavor but also contribute to the nutritional value of the dish.
– Elbow Macaroni: As the staple pasta choice, elbow macaroni provides the perfect base for this recipe. Its small, curved shape allows it to hold onto the chili mixture, ensuring every bite is packed with flavor. Pasta is a source of carbohydrates, which serve as a primary energy source.
– Olive Oil: Using olive oil in this recipe not only prevents sticking but also adds a richness to the flavor. Olive oil is known for its heart-healthy properties, including being high in monounsaturated fats and antioxidants, making it a beneficial choice for cooking.
– Vegetables: The vegetable mix in these cups typically includes onions, bell peppers, carrots, and zucchini. Each vegetable brings its own set of nutrients. Onions are rich in antioxidants and vitamin C; bell peppers are high in vitamins A and C; carrots provide beta-carotene; and zucchini adds hydration and fiber. Together, they create a colorful and nutrient-dense filling.
– Black Beans: A star ingredient, black beans serve as a great source of plant-based protein and fiber, making these cups not only filling but also beneficial for digestive health. They contribute to the dish’s heartiness while enhancing the overall nutritional profile.
– Diced Tomatoes with Green Chilies: This ingredient adds both flavor and moisture to the mix. Tomatoes are an excellent source of vitamins C and K, while the green chilies introduce a mild kick, enhancing the overall taste without overwhelming the dish.
– Spices: A blend of spices such as chili powder, cumin, and smoked paprika is essential for achieving that signature chili flavor. Chili powder adds heat and depth, cumin provides an earthy note, and smoked paprika contributes a hint of smokiness that elevates the dish.
– Cheese: Cheese ties everything together, providing creaminess and flavor. Whether you choose cheddar, Monterey Jack, or a dairy-free alternative, cheese enhances the texture of the cups and adds a savory element that complements the other ingredients beautifully.
To prepare your Mini Veggie Chili Mac Cups, you’ll follow a straightforward series of steps that will lead you to a delicious and satisfying meal. Here’s how to get started:
1. Cook the Elbow Macaroni: Begin by boiling a pot of salted water and cooking your elbow macaroni according to package instructions. Aim for al dente to ensure your pasta holds up in the baking process. Once cooked, drain and set aside.
2. Sauté the Vegetables: In a large skillet, heat a drizzle of olive oil over medium heat. Add diced onions and bell peppers, cooking until they become translucent. Next, stir in the grated carrots and chopped zucchini, cooking until tender. This step will enhance the flavors and soften the vegetables for the cups.
3. Combine the Ingredients: To the skillet, add the black beans, diced tomatoes with green chilies, and the cooked macaroni. Sprinkle in your spices—chili powder, cumin, and smoked paprika—mixing everything together until well combined. Allow the mixture to simmer for a few minutes, letting the flavors meld together.
4. Prepare the Muffin Tin: While the mixture is simmering, pre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a muffin tin with a light coating of olive oil or cooking spray to prevent sticking.
5. Fill the Muffin Tin: Using a spoon, carefully fill each muffin cup with the chili mac mixture. Press down slightly to ensure they are packed in, but be careful not to overfill; you want them to bake evenly.

Next up is the pasta. For this recipe, you’ll want to cook your pasta until it is al dente, which means it should be firm to the bite yet fully cooked. Follow these steps for perfect pasta:
1. Bring a large pot of salted water to a rolling boil. The salt enhances the flavor of the pasta, so don’t skip this step.
2. Add the pasta (elbow macaroni or your preferred shape) and stir occasionally to prevent sticking.
3. Cook according to package instructions, usually around 7-9 minutes, but start checking a minute or two earlier. You want it to be tender yet slightly firm.
4. Drain the pasta in a colander and rinse under cold water to stop the cooking process. This helps keep the pasta from becoming mushy when mixed with the chili.
While the pasta is cooking, it’s the perfect time to sauté your vegetables. This step enhances their natural sweetness and brings out their flavors. Here’s how to do it effectively:
1. Choose your vegetables: Common choices include bell peppers, onions, zucchini, and corn. You can also incorporate carrots or mushrooms for added nutrition and taste.
2. Heat a tablespoon of olive oil in a skillet over medium heat. Allow the oil to warm up before adding the vegetables.
3. Add the chopped onions first, as they take longer to cook. Sauté for about 2-3 minutes until translucent.
4. Add the remaining vegetables and a pinch of salt. Sauté for 5-7 minutes until they are tender but still have a bit of crunch. This technique ensures that your veggies retain their vibrant color and nutritional value.
Once your veggies are sautéed, it’s time to bring everything together. In a large mixing bowl, combine the following ingredients for the chili:
– Canned beans (black beans or kidney beans), rinsed and drained
– Diced tomatoes (with juices)
– Vegetable broth for moisture
– Chili powder, cumin, paprika, and a pinch of cayenne pepper for a kick
– Salt and pepper to taste
Mix the ingredients thoroughly, ensuring that the spices are evenly distributed throughout the mixture. The balance of flavors is key; taste and adjust seasoning according to your preference. If the mixture is too thick, add a splash of vegetable broth to reach your desired consistency.
Once your chili mixture is ready, it’s time to combine it with the cooked pasta. Here are steps to ensure everything mixes well:
1. Add the drained pasta to the bowl with your chili mixture.
2. Gently fold the pasta into the chili using a spatula or large spoon. Be careful not to break the pasta; you want to maintain its structure.
3. Add shredded cheese (such as cheddar or mozzarella) at this stage for a creamier texture. Mix until the cheese is evenly distributed and slightly melted from the heat of the pasta and chili.
Now that your mixture is ready, it’s time to fill your muffin pan. Grease the muffin tin with cooking spray or a light brush of oil to prevent sticking.
1. Scoop the mixture into each muffin cup, filling them about 3/4 of the way full. This allows for some rise during baking without overflowing.
2. Sprinkle a little extra cheese on top of each cup for a golden, cheesy crust. This not only enhances flavor but also makes for an appealing presentation.
Place your filled muffin pan in the preheated oven and bake for about 20-25 minutes. Here’s how to check for doneness:
– The tops should be golden brown and slightly firm to the touch.
– You can insert a toothpick into the center of one of the cups; if it comes out clean or with a few crumbs, they are ready to be taken out of the oven.
After baking, allow the Mini Veggie Chili Mac Cups to cool in the pan for about 5-10 minutes. This cooling time helps them set and makes them easier to remove without falling apart.

When considering the nutritional profile of Mini Veggie Chili Mac Cups, each serving offers a balanced mix of carbohydrates, protein, and healthy fats. Here’s a breakdown of what you can expect per serving:
– Calories: Approximately 180-200 calories
– Protein: 8-10 grams, thanks to the beans and cheese
– Fiber: 4-5 grams from the vegetables and beans
– Fat: 5-7 grams, primarily from cheese and olive oil
This recipe provides a wealth of nutrients without excessive calories, making it a healthier alternative to traditional chili mac, which often contains higher amounts of fat and sodium. The inclusion of various vegetables boosts vitamins and minerals, while the beans offer a good source of plant-based protein and fiber, promoting digestive health.
